Usage Note
Ouvert (feminine ouverte) is also the past participle of ouvrir ('to open'), so context determines whether it is adjectival or verbal. Used of shops, doors, and personalities — avoir l'esprit ouvert means 'to be open-minded'. The antonym is fermé.
Examples
"Le magasin est ouvert jusqu'à vingt heures."
Natural Translation
The shop is open until eight o'clock.
